#e57e1c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e57e1c is composed of 89.8% red, 49.4% green and 11%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 45% magenta, 87.8% yellow and 10.2% black. It has a hue angle of 29.3 degrees, a saturation of 79.4% and a lightness of 50.4%. #e57e1c color hex could be obtained by blending #fffc38 with #cb0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6633.

Shades and Tints of #e57e1c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020100 is the darkest color, while #fdf6ef is the lightest one.

Tones of #e57e1c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#84807d is the less saturated color, while #f87e09 is the most saturated one.
